What You’ll Need
Gather up this simple ingredient list to whip up your own Best No Bake Oreo Dessert Recipe with Cool Whip:
- 1 package of Oreo cookies (regular or double stuff)
- 1/2 cup (1 stick) of unsalted butter, melted
- 8 oz of c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 2 cups Cool Whip, thawed
- 1 box (3.4 oz) of chocolate instant pudding mix
- 2 cups milk
- Extra Oreo crumbs for garnish (optional)
How to Make Best No Bake Oreo Dessert Recipe with Cool Whip
Let’s make this delightful Oreo dessert together! Follow these easy steps:
Prepare the Oreo Crust: Begin by crushing the Oreo cookies into fine crumbs. You can use a food processor or simply place them in a sealed bag and crush with a rolling pin. Mix the crumbs with melted butter, and then press this m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9×13 inch dish. This will create a rich, crunchy base.
Make the Cream Cheese Layer: In a medium b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th and creamy. Gradually add the powdered sugar, mixing until fully combined. Next, gently fold in 1 cup of the Cool Whip to achieve that luscious, airy texture. Spread this delightful layer evenly over the Oreo crust.
Prepare the Chocolate Pudding: In another bowl, whisk together the chocolate pudding mix with the milk. Keep whisking until it thickens to a pudding-like consistency. Pour this velvety pudding layer over the cream cheese, allowing the flavors to meld beautifully.
Add the Final Layer: Spread the remaining Cool Whip on top of the pudding layer, creating a fluffy, white blanket of creaminess. For an optional touch, sprinkle extra crushed Oreos over the top for that delightful, crunchy garnish.
Chill: Cover the dish with plastic wrap or a lid and ref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ight. This step is crucial for allowing all those luscious layers to set.
Serve and Enjoy: Once chilled, slice into squares and serve! Watch smiles light up as your loved ones indulge in this creamy, dreamy dessert.
Fun Ways to Customize It
Looking to sprinkle in some creativity? Here are a few delicious variations you can try:
- Mint Chocolate Twist: Add a few drops of peppermint extract to the cream cheese layer for a refreshing minty flavor. Top with crushed mint Oreos!
- Peanut Butter Bliss: Swirl in some creamy peanut butter into the cream cheese mixture for an indulgent twist that peanut butter lovers will adore.
- Zesty Citrus Layer: Add a hint of lemon zest to the pudding layer for a zesty contrast that brightens every bite!
- Fruit Delight: Incorporate fresh strawberries or raspberries on top of the Cool Whip for a delightful fruity touch.
Chef Emma’s Helpful Tips
To ensure your Oreo dessert comes out perfectly every time, keep these kitchen secrets in mind:
- Make Ahead Delight: This dessert tastes better the next day! It develops richer flavors, so make it the night before for the best results.
- Slicing Tips: For clean slices, dip your knife in hot water before cutting through the dessert. Wipe it clean between cuts for that bakery-style finish.
- Storage Suggestions: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ator; it will keep well for 3 to 5 days.
- Ingredient Swaps: If you’re out of Cool Whip, you can make your own by whipping heavy cream with a bit of sugar until soft peaks form.
